Obervinxt is a hamlet in Schalkenbach, Bad Neuenahr-Ahrweiler, Rhineland-Palatinate. Obervinxt is situated nearby to the hamlet Mittelvinxt, as well as near the village Ramersbach.| Tap on a place to explore it |
